To celebrate World Radio Day we asked our partners why they use radio and audio to tell people about Jesus. Here’s what they had to say…

Our audience is mostly Muslim and often illiterate, so it’s not easy to reach them directly, but audio is discreet and knows no borders. – Amadou*, Director of Radio T, Mali 

   

Our audience don’t have much access to internet, that's why radio is best option. - Samer*, working with a Central Asian tribal group

People in Yemen still listen to shortwave radio as entertainment and as a window to the outside world, while internet radio reaches out to Yemenis around the world. - Rawan*, The Yemen Project
